Output 25da81184d90d265ac61b1a8dcde65b919576399e91340fe3db10db0fa3cdd4a:0

value
31981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cef1d57449c2239270a1b55af686e9c6b9b468e OP_EQUAL
address
3Bd1MEeAdY11HDxPBDWzPfyJfKGDSGweuY
transaction
25da81184d90d265ac61b1a8dcde65b919576399e91340fe3db10db0fa3cdd4a
confirmations
12235
spent
true